Output 172c64c8a3c3d922691a3fbe77d24e648518df89746338daff67f0c25a5d33fc: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b5800d60725b2adee1b31481d2017d025fd61b OP_EQUAL
address
3Hi5byB7wiqzkKTiqTQ3FowSCTHFFwhPPy
transaction
172c64c8a3c3d922691a3fbe77d24e648518df89746338daff67f0c25a5d33fc
confirmations
924
spent
true